South Korea`s power plant control system market is expanding as the country modernizes its energy infrastructure to improve efficiency and reliability. These systems are crucial for the safe and efficient operation of power plants, enabling real-time monitoring and control of various processes. The market is driven by the increasing complexity of power generation from diverse energy sources, including renewables. Innovations in automation and digitalization are enhancing the capabilities of power plant control systems, ensuring better performance and reduced operational costs.
Market growth for power plant control systems in South Korea is fueled by the need for enhanced operational efficiency and reliability in power plants. The integration of advanced control technologies and automation solutions is essential for modern power plants, driving market demand. Moreover, the increasing complexity of power generation systems and the shift towards renewable energy sources necessitate robust control systems.
The South Korea Power Plant Control System market is challenged by the need for continuous upgrades and modernization to keep pace with evolving technology and regulatory requirements. Integrating new control systems with existing plant infrastructure can be complex and costly. Ensuring cybersecurity is a paramount concern, as control systems are increasingly targeted by cyber-attacks. Additionally, there is a need for highly skilled personnel to manage and maintain advanced control systems, posing a challenge in terms of training and workforce development.
The South Korean government has implemented policies to improve the control systems of power plants, focusing on automation and digitalization. These policies are part of the broader initiative to modernize the energy infrastructure and enhance the operational efficiency of power plants. Support is provided for the integration of advanced control systems that enable real-time monitoring and management of power generation processes. Regulatory frameworks ensure that control systems meet safety and performance standards.
